It is very important that you feel able to tell us your thoughts and feelings about your care. There are many ways you can raise a concern. If you have a problem, there should always be someone available to listen and help.

  • Are you pleased with the care you have received?
  • Do you need to raise a concern?
  • Do you need to speak to someone?

 

  • First, try speaking to the midwife, doctor or midwifery support worker looking after you.
  • If you don’t feel like you can speak to them please ask to speak to the ward leader or the matron.
  • You can contact the manager of the day on 01603 286 286 and ask for the maternity manager on call.

If you find that staff cannot help you, or you are not comfortable speaking with them, you can contact PALS (Patient Advice and Liaison Service). PALS is a confidential service designed to support patients, relatives and carers.

PALS can also advise you on the complaints process when required.

Feedback Surveys

If you’ve recently used the maternity or neonatal services at NNUH, we’d love to hear about your experience. You can do this by competing one of our short surveys on antenatal, birth, postnatal or NICU care.

These surveys are known as the NHS Friends and Family Test; the responses to the questions will be used to create an overall score that will be published on the NHS website.

All responses are anonymous and will be reviewed on a regular basis by the MNVP team and maternity and NICU leadership.

This important feedback helps us to celebrate, improve and develop the service.

Maternity and Neonatal Voices Partnership (MNVP)

The MNVP is led by a service user lead team who work together to collect feedback from other people who have used the services themselves.

We work with parents, health care professionals, commissioners and charities to help shape and improve local maternity and neonatal services.

We run surveys, hold feedback events, listen to experiences and share the themes with the people who can make changes and improvements.

Our aim is to understand the range of experiences of the families who are cared for under NNUH and objectively feedback to maternity and neonatal services at NNUH. This feedback is then used to build on successes and make improvements where necessary.
